Islamabad, : Adviser to the Prime Minister (PM) on Aviation Sardar Mehtab Khan said that April running year new Islamabad International Airport (IIA) would be functional, new airport equipped with state of art modern, international standard facilities, during inspection of Airport on Monday.Sardar Mehtab directed the concerned officials to ensure the work standard and in time completion of airport project, and sought report on the working of new airport project.
Sardar Mehtab was briefed that the cost of project is rupees 85 billion, 9 million passengers would annually facilitated through this biggest Airport of Pakistan.
Multi-building car parking, 15 passenger boarding lounges, 2 runways, modern landing system and latest international standard radar system would be installed in this airport.
Sardar Mehtab Khan directed to facilitate all airlines for their operation through this news airport, later he planted a sapling at airport
